The settings window allows you to control album-wide aspects. Each album project maintains a unique set of settings. These album-wide settings (unlike image specific settings) needs to be saved with the album project to be persisted so remember to issue File->Save project when you're happy with your new settings. The album project settings are by default stored in a file called "jalbum-settings.jap" under the album project folder.
